Method
Dumpling Directions
- 1
Make the Dumpling Dough
In a bowl, mix together the flour, salt, and water until a dough forms. Knead on a floured surface for about 5 minutes until smooth. Cover with a damp cloth and let it rest for 30 minutes.
- 2
Prepare the Filling
In a separate bowl, combine the ground pork, chopped green onions, ginger, garlic, soy sauce, and sesame oil. Mix well until all ingredients are incorporated.
- 3
Assemble the Dumplings
Roll out the rested dough on a floured surface to about 1/8 inch thick. Cut out circles using a cookie cutter or a glass. Place a spoonful of filling in the center of each circle, then fold over and pinch the edges to seal.
- 4
Cook the Dumplings
Steam the dumplings in a steamer basket lined with parchment paper for about 15 minutes, or until the filling is cooked through. Alternatively, you can pan-fry them for a crispy bottom.
- 5
Make the Ponzu Sauce
In a small bowl, combine soy sauce, lemon juice, rice vinegar, and a dash of mirin. Mix well to create a dipping sauce.
- 6
Serve
Serve the dumplings hot with the ponzu sauce on the side for dipping.
